Hi. You need to loosen the bolts a bit then pull the tank cover on to the tip of the now loose plastic. Then retighten the bolts through the holes in the tank bag.
If you look on the underside of tankbag, where the hole for the bolts are, there is a small pocket that fits over the plastic like a sock.
